Hold Your Ground

2 Samuel 23:11-12 "One time the Philistines gathered at Lehi and attacked the Israelites in a field full of lentils.  The Israelite army fled, but Shammah held his ground in the middle of the field and beat back the Philistines. And the Lord brought about a great victory."

Greetings,

When faced with serious opposition, an entire army fled.  Oh wait. One brave soul named Shammah HELD HIS GROUND and was greatly rewarded. 

I can't imagine what was running through his mind when he saw all his soldier buddies retreating.  I wonder if he was afraid.  I wonder if he was angry and disappointed. I wonder if he felt the urge to run too.  I wonder if he felt helpless and that it was no use to stay and fight all alone.

I don't think he had much time to dwell on all those negative thoughts; he was too busy beating back the enemy.  It would seem impossible for one man to win against so many, but when we refuse to give up, when we persist in prayer, when we plant our feet firmly on the ground - resolute in our decision to slug it out - WE WIN.

It does not matter what onslaught of "Philistines" is happening in your life at the moment. Do not give up. Hold your ground in prayer, and trust the Lord to bring about the victory.


PRAYER: Dear Lord, Thank You for the inspiring story of Shammah. He held his ground, and we will too! In Jesus' name, AMEN.

Attitude of Gratitude

Greetings,

Yesterday I tried logging into an old credit card account, and I was denied access.  I could not remember the password, and I had to reset the whole thing by answering questions - What's the name of your favorite elementary school teacher?  - and then waiting for them to email me a new one.

Passwords grant us access, and God has one too! No need to ever reset or wait for a message either.
"Enter with the password: 'Thank You!' Make yourselves at home, talking praise. Thank Him, Worship Him" (Psalm 100:4 The Message Version).

Gratitude grants us access to God, and this is a really big deal.  First because we need Him way more than He needs us. Second because this attitude of gratitude helps us shift our focus off what's wrong with our life to everything that's right with our life. It changes our complaining spirit into a joyful one.  It replaces pessimism with hope and sadness with gladness. The most important message in this verse is that it contains no ifs, ands, or buts.

Enter with gratitude, but only if you feel like it.

Make yourself at home, but only if you have no problems and everything is going perfectly in your life.

Thank Him, but only when you get your own way and no one is mistreating you.

We are to be thankful at all times no matter what, and if He says we can do it, then we can.


PRAYER: Dear Lord, Help us to be thankful. It is so important to honor You, and as always, we are blessed by doing things Your way.  Thanking You keeps us joyful and calm.  It magnifies You over everything we face.  Help us, Lord. In Jesus' name, AMEN.
